/*
* PROJECT: ReactOS CTF
* LICENSE: GPL-2.0-or-later (https://spdx.org/licenses/GPL-2.0-or-later)
* PURPOSE: ITfLangBarMgr implementation
* COPYRIGHT: Copyright 2010 Justin Chevrier
* Copyright 2025 Katayama Hirofumi MZ <katayama.hirofumi.mz@gmail.com>
*/
#include <initguid.h>
#include <windef.h>
#include <winbase.h>
#include <winreg.h>
#include <msctf.h>
#include <msctf_undoc.h>
// Cicero
#include <cicbase.h>
#include <cicreg.h>
#include <cicutb.h>
#include "msctf_internal.h"
#include <wine/debug.h>
WINE_DEFAULT_DEBUG_CHANNEL(msctf);
//*****************************************************************************************
class CLangBarMgr : public ITfLangBarMgr_P
{
public:
CLangBarMgr();
virtual ~CLangBarMgr();
// ** IUnknown interface **
STDMETHODIMP QueryInterface(_In_ REFIID riid, _Out_ PVOID *ppvObj) override;
STDMETHODIMP_(ULONG) AddRef() override;
STDMETHODIMP_(ULONG) Release() override;
// ** ITfLangBarMgr interface **
STDMETHODIMP AdviseEventSink(
_In_ ITfLangBarEventSink *pSink,
_In_ HWND hwnd,
_In_ DWORD dwflags,
_In_ DWORD *pdwCookie) override;
STDMETHODIMP UnAdviseEventSink(_In_ DWORD dwCookie) override;
STDMETHODIMP GetThreadMarshalInterface(
_In_ DWORD dwThreadId,
_In_ DWORD dwType,
_In_ REFIID riid,
_Out_ IUnknown **ppunk) override;
STDMETHODIMP GetThreadLangBarItemMgr(
_In_ DWORD dwThreadId,
_Out_ ITfLangBarItemMgr **pplbie,
_Out_ DWORD *pdwThreadid) override;
STDMETHODIMP GetInputProcessorProfiles(
_In_ DWORD dwThreadId,
_Out_ ITfInputProcessorProfiles **ppaip,
_Out_ DWORD *pdwThreadid) override;
STDMETHODIMP RestoreLastFocus(_Out_ DWORD *dwThreadId, _In_ BOOL fPrev) override;
STDMETHODIMP SetModalInput(
_In_ ITfLangBarEventSink *pSink,
_In_ DWORD dwThreadId,
_In_ DWORD dwFlags) override;
STDMETHODIMP ShowFloating(_In_ DWORD dwFlags) override;
STDMETHODIMP GetShowFloatingStatus(_Out_ DWORD *pdwFlags) override;
// ** ITfLangBarMgr_P interface **
STDMETHODIMP GetPrevShowFloatingStatus(_Inout_ DWORD* pdwStatus) override;
protected:
LONG m_cRefs;
static BOOL CheckFloatingBits(_In_ DWORD dwBits);
static HRESULT s_GetShowFloatingStatus(_Out_ DWORD *pdwFlags);
static HRESULT s_ShowFloating(_In_ DWORD dwFlags);
};
// The groups of mutually exclusive TF_SFT_... bits
#define TF_SFT_VISIBILITY_GROUP \
(TF_SFT_SHOWNORMAL | TF_SFT_DOCK | TF_SFT_MINIMIZED | TF_SFT_HIDDEN | TF_SFT_DESKBAND)
#define TF_SFT_TRANSPARENCY_GROUP \
(TF_SFT_NOTRANSPARENCY | TF_SFT_LOWTRANSPARENCY | TF_SFT_HIGHTRANSPARENCY)
#define TF_SFT_LABEL_GROUP (TF_SFT_LABELS | TF_SFT_NOLABELS)
#define TF_SFT_EXTRA_ICON_GROUP (TF_SFT_EXTRAICONSONMINIMIZED | TF_SFT_NOEXTRAICONSONMINIMIZED)
static inline BOOL
IsSingleBitSet(DWORD dwValue)
{
return (dwValue != 0) && ((dwValue & (dwValue - 1)) == 0);
}
//*****************************************************************************************
CLangBarMgr::CLangBarMgr() : m_cRefs(1)
{
}
CLangBarMgr::~CLangBarMgr()
{
}
BOOL CLangBarMgr::CheckFloatingBits(_In_ DWORD dwBits)
{
return IsSingleBitSet(dwBits & TF_SFT_VISIBILITY_GROUP) &&
IsSingleBitSet(dwBits & TF_SFT_TRANSPARENCY_GROUP) &&
IsSingleBitSet(dwBits & TF_SFT_LABEL_GROUP) &&
IsSingleBitSet(dwBits & TF_SFT_EXTRA_ICON_GROUP);
}
HRESULT CLangBarMgr::s_GetShowFloatingStatus(_Out_ DWORD *pdwFlags)
{
return E_NOTIMPL;
}
HRESULT CLangBarMgr::s_ShowFloating(_In_ DWORD dwFlags)
{
return E_NOTIMPL;
}
//*****************************************************************************************
// ** IUnknown interface **
STDMETHODIMP
CLangBarMgr::QueryInterface(
_In_ REFIID riid,
_Out_ PVOID *ppvObj)
{
if (!ppvObj)
return E_INVALIDARG;
if (!IsEqualIID(riid, IID_IUnknown) &&
!IsEqualIID(riid, IID_ITfLangBarMgr) &&
!IsEqualIID(riid, IID_ITfLangBarMgr_P))
{
*ppvObj = NULL;
return E_NOINTERFACE;
}
*ppvObj = this;
AddRef();
return S_OK;
}
STDMETHODIMP_(ULONG) CLangBarMgr::AddRef()
{
return ++m_cRefs;
}
STDMETHODIMP_(ULONG) CLangBarMgr::Release()
{
if (!--m_cRefs)
{
delete this;
return 0;
}
return m_cRefs;
}
//*****************************************************************************************
// ** ITfLangBarMgr interface **
STDMETHODIMP
CLangBarMgr::AdviseEventSink(
_In_ ITfLangBarEventSink *pSink,
_In_ HWND hwnd,
_In_ DWORD dwflags,
_In_ DWORD *pdwCookie)
{
FIXME("(%p, %p, 0x%X, %p)\n", pSink, hwnd, dwflags, pdwCookie);
if (!pSink)
return E_INVALIDARG;
return E_NOTIMPL;
}
STDMETHODIMP
CLangBarMgr::UnAdviseEventSink(
_In_ DWORD dwCookie)
{
FIXME("(0x%lX)\n", dwCookie);
return E_NOTIMPL;
}
STDMETHODIMP
CLangBarMgr::GetThreadMarshalInterface(
_In_ DWORD dwThreadId,
_In_ DWORD dwType,
_In_ REFIID riid,
_Out_ IUnknown **ppunk)
{
FIXME("(%lu, %lu, %s, %p)\n", dwThreadId, dwType, wine_dbgstr_guid(&riid), ppunk);
return E_NOTIMPL;
}
STDMETHODIMP
CLangBarMgr::GetThreadLangBarItemMgr(
_In_ DWORD dwThreadId,
_Out_ ITfLangBarItemMgr **pplbie,
_Out_ DWORD *pdwThreadid)
{
FIXME("(%lu, %p, %p)\n", dwThreadId, pplbie, pdwThreadid);
return E_NOTIMPL;
}
STDMETHODIMP
CLangBarMgr::GetInputProcessorProfiles(
_In_ DWORD dwThreadId,
_Out_ ITfInputProcessorProfiles **ppaip,
_Out_ DWORD *pdwThreadid)
{
FIXME("(%lu, %p, %p)\n", dwThreadId, ppaip, pdwThreadid);
return E_NOTIMPL;
}
STDMETHODIMP
CLangBarMgr::RestoreLastFocus(
_Out_ DWORD *dwThreadId,
_In_ BOOL fPrev)
{
FIXME("(%p, %d)\n", dwThreadId, fPrev);
return E_NOTIMPL;
}
STDMETHODIMP
CLangBarMgr::SetModalInput(
_In_ ITfLangBarEventSink *pSink,
_In_ DWORD dwThreadId,
_In_ DWORD dwFlags)
{
FIXME("(%p, %lu, 0x%lX)\n", pSink, dwThreadId, dwFlags);
return E_NOTIMPL;
}
STDMETHODIMP
CLangBarMgr::ShowFloating(
_In_ DWORD dwFlags)
{
FIXME("(0x%lX)\n", dwFlags);
if (!CheckFloatingBits(dwFlags))
return E_INVALIDARG;
return s_ShowFloating(dwFlags);
}
STDMETHODIMP
CLangBarMgr::GetShowFloatingStatus(
_Out_ DWORD *pdwFlags)
{
FIXME("(%p)\n", pdwFlags);
if (!pdwFlags)
return E_INVALIDARG;
return s_GetShowFloatingStatus(pdwFlags);
}
//*****************************************************************************************
// ** ITfLangBarMgr_P interface **
STDMETHODIMP
CLangBarMgr::GetPrevShowFloatingStatus(_Inout_ DWORD* pdwStatus)
{
FIXME("(%p)\n", pdwStatus);
if (!pdwStatus)
return E_INVALIDARG;
return E_NOTIMPL;
}
//*****************************************************************************************
EXTERN_C HRESULT
LangBarMgr_Constructor(IUnknown *pUnkOuter, IUnknown **ppOut)
{
if (pUnkOuter)
return CLASS_E_NOAGGREGATION;
CLangBarMgr *pLangBarMgr = new(cicNoThrow) CLangBarMgr();
if (!pLangBarMgr)
return E_OUTOFMEMORY;
HRESULT hr = pLangBarMgr->QueryInterface(IID_ITfLangBarMgr, (PVOID *)ppOut);
TRACE("returning %p\n", *ppOut);
pLangBarMgr->Release();
return hr;
}
